[HTML][HTML] FATP1 channels exogenous FA into 1, 2, 3-triacyl-sn-glycerol and down-regulates sphingomyelin and cholesterol metabolism in growing 293 cells

GM Hatch, AJ Smith, FY Xu, AM Hall… - Journal of lipid research, 2002 - ASBMB
Biosynthesis of lipids was investigated in growing 293 cells stably expressing fatty acid (FA)
transport protein 1 (FATP1), a bifunctional polypeptide with FA transport as well as fatty acyl-
CoA synthetase activity. In short-term (30 s) incubations, FA uptake was increased in FATP1
expressing cells (C8 cells) compared with the vector (as determined by BODIPY 3823
staining and radioactive FA uptake). In long-term (4 h) incubations, incorporation of [14 C]
acetate,[3H] oleic acid, or [14 C] lignoceric acid into 1, 2, 3-triacyl-sn-glycerol (TG) was …
